> > I know between where the chassis rails end and the underbody begins,
> > just forward of the centre of the car is a weak point. I have thought of
> > using some quality expanding automotive foam in the sills to strengthen
> > them. I have wondered if this is one reason I have heard of rally cars
> > with loose/falling out B pillars.
> > Anyone know any other areas?
